Questions & Answers

Q: How is π/12 expressed as π/3 - π/4 for the sine calculation?

π/12 is written as π/3 - π/4, leveraging the familiarity of these angles through dividing π by 3 and 4 respectively.

Q: Which trigonometric identity is used to determine the sine of π/12?

The difference identity for sine, which states sin(x - y) = sin(x)cos(y) - cos(x)sin(y), is applied to calculate the sine of π/12.

Q: Why is it crucial to accurately substitute the values into the trigonometric functions?

Accurate substitution of π/3 and π/4 values into sine and cosine functions ensures the correct evaluation of sine(π/12) without errors in the solution.

Q: How is the final value of sine(π/12) expressed after simplifying the calculation?

The sine of π/12 is simplifed to √6 - √2 / 4, attained by multiplying and combining fractions with the same denominator.
